Review on solar air heater hybrid systems thermal performances

Abstract

Abstract As conventional fossil fuel systems release toxicants into the atmosphere, humanity is increasingly moving towards sustainability, towards using products that do not cause negative effects on the environment, have a long service life and offer multiple benefits. Solar air heating systems are increasingly used in household applications, even in industrial ones at times. The principle of operation of systems of this type is established on the existence of solar radiance, without this the panels have little or no efficiency at all, so they are limited to sunny periods. One of the methods of increasing the impact and performance of these systems is the realization of hybrid systems that offer several benefits with regard to heating the air in rooms, heating water and ventilating spaces. The meaning of this article is to present a summary of the existing literature, in the sphere of solar hybrid air heating systems, on the methods of improvement and the performance achieved.
